Mostly looks good. One concern before you cut the release: the tide-table widget's interpolation step and cache TTL are now coupled — if the TTL outlives two tidal cycles, Shorecastle users see stale high-water marks, which is exactly the bug this patch fixes. I'd prefer these values live in one constants block rather than scattered across `chart.ts` and `fetcher.ts`, so future bumps stay in sync. Everything else (the spline fix, the Brellport test fixtures) is fine. For reference, the values being merged are these.

tuning constants:
BUDGETS = {
    "rusix": 478,
    "caswyn": 617,
    "feneth": 1022,
}

Hi team,

Before I hand off the 3.2 release, please note the humidity sensor drift reported on Verdana controllers in the Elmbrook trial site. Drift exceeds 4% after roughly ten days of continuous operation; firmware 3.2.1 adds an automatic recalibration cycle every 72 hours. Support should advise growers to install 3.2.1 and trigger a manual recalibration once. The hotfix bundle must be verified before distribution, so I'm including the signing key used for the 3.2.1 packages below.

release key, fahof-yagap: bky3_m5d

### 2.8.1 — Key rotation for TideTally

Welcome aboard! Quick note for the new contractor: we rotated the signing key for the TideTally tide-table widget after the old one aged out of policy at Marrowgate Marine. All widget bundles built after this release must be signed with the new key, otherwise the harbor kiosks in Pellworth Sound will refuse the update. Old signatures stay valid for verification until next quarter. The new key, for your local setup, is below.

rollout seal: bky3_xPi

// EXIF scrubbing allowlist for Pixelhatch uploads.
// Strips GPS, serial, and owner tags on ingest; keeps orientation
// and color profile only. Do NOT widen this list without sign-off
// from the Marrowfield privacy review — adding tags here ships
// user metadata to the public CDN. Rotation handled downstream,
// so orientation stays. Release manager: verify this constant is
// unchanged before cutting a release candidate; any diff blocks
// the train. The scrubber build this was validated against is
// recorded in the token directly below.

pipeline stamp: htk4_66df